#787b41 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#787b41 is composed of 47.1% red, 48.2%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 63.1 degrees, a saturation of 30.9% and a lightness of 36.9%. #787b41 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0f682 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#787b41 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#787b41 has RGB values of R:120, G:123,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 7895873.

Hex triplet 787b41 #787b41
RGB Decimal 120, 123, 65 rgb(120,123,65)
RGB Percent 47.1, 48.2, 25.5 rgb(47.1%,48.2%,25.5%)
CMYK 2, 0, 47, 52
HSL 63.1°, 30.9, 36.9 hsl(63.1,30.9%,36.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 63.1°, 47.2, 48.2
Web Safe 666633 #666633
CIE-LAB 50.146, -10.289, 31.166
XYZ 15.783, 18.541, 7.748
xyY 0.375, 0.441, 18.541
CIE-LCH 50.146, 32.82, 108.27
CIE-LUV 50.146, 0.798, 37.698
Hunter-Lab 43.059, -9.927, 19.473
Binary 01111000, 01111011, 01000001

Shades and Tints of #787b41

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070704 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#787b41 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#737373 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#747569 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8a7e49 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#98794d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#867b83 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#837d46 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#8c7949 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#817b6b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
